- Description
- PLAQUE
- Inscription
- IN LOVING MEMORY OF JOHN (...) PAGE, 15TH N.F. BELOVED SON OF JAMES AND F. AND L. PAGE OF ASHINGTON WHO FELL IN THE GREAT WAR (...) AUGUST, ALSO GUNNER JAMES (FREDERICKS), M.G.C.,/ SON-IN-LAW, WHO FELL IN ACTION (...) DECEMBER 1917. FOR KING AND COUNTRY.
